What is a weekend RDA?

Weekend RDAs are Registered Dental Assistants who primarily work on weekends to assist dentists during dental procedures. Their duties typically include preparing patients for treatments, sterilizing instruments, assisting during procedures, taking dental x-rays, and providing post-treatment care instructions. Weekend RDAs help dental offices extend their hours and offer flexibility to patients who may not be able to visit during the week. This role requires completion of a dental assisting program and state certification or registration. Working weekends can be ideal for those seeking part-time hours or supplementing their income.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a weekend RDA?

To thrive as a Weekend Registered Dental Assistant, you need a solid understanding of dental procedures, infection control, and dental terminology, typically validated by completion of an accredited dental assisting program and state RDA certification. Familiarity with dental software, radiography equipment, and sterilization systems is commonly required. Outstanding interpersonal skills, attention to detail, and reliability are crucial for providing patient comfort and supporting the dental team during weekend shifts. These skills and qualifications ensure efficient, safe, and patient-centered care, especially in a fast-paced or limited-staff weekend environment.

What are common challenges faced by a weekend RDA, and how can they be managed?

Weekend RDAs often face the challenge of managing a high volume of emergency or last-minute patient appointments, as many patients seek dental care outside of regular weekday hours. This can require quick adaptability, effective communication with both patients and the dental team, and strong organizational skills to maintain smooth workflow. Collaborating closely with dentists and other staff is essential to ensure quality patient care, despite the fast-paced environment. Staying prepared by reviewing patient records ahead of time and maintaining an organized workspace can help RDAs navigate these challenges successfully.
